Xcode 16.2 Watch App No available simulator runtimes (明明我已经安装了手表模拟器!)

388 阅读1分钟

老前端心血来潮尝试开发 Apple Watch App 的第一天,安装完Xcode之后 依次安装了watch的模拟器,尝试跑以下xcode自带的demo,首次run build 直接failed了。

控制台直接甩出一个Error, 详情如下:

/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neSimulator.platform/Library/Application Support/MessagesApplicationStub/MessagesApplicationStub.xcassets: No available simulator runtimes for platform iphonesimulator. SimServiceContext supportedRuntimes=[SimRuntime : watchOS 11.2 (11.2 - 22S99) - com.apple.CoreSimulator.SimRuntime.watchOS-11-2]

这让我有点小懵,明明我已经安装了Watch simulator runtime, 咋还告诉我找不到呢?翻阅了一些文章与咨询了AI,都没有给我很好的解答。只能重新去翻了下Google,找到了下面的解决方法:Xcode 16 Beta 3 Watch App - No Simulator Runtime Version Even though Simulator is installed.

该说不说,苹果社区的方案还是靠谱的,之后也有了找寻解决方案的路数。

在重新安装了iOS simulator之后,我就能直接build success了!又是开心的一天!

image.png

我的第一个Watch App Demo, 之后会尝试解决把写App过程中遇到的问题记录一下,方便跨界的UU们查询。

第一个App demo